Program is deducting passive activity loss against active income for disposed business

I disposed of my photography business in 2019. I was never able to actively participate in it shortly after starting it up in 2017. Turbo tax is deducting the passive income loss and carryover from prior years against my active income. I've tried to uncheck the box for passive carryover losses in the special situation section but the program keeps checking it back. Is passive income deductible against active income when disposing of a business?

Program is deducting passive activity loss against active income for disposed business

Current and suspended passive activity losses are fully deductible if there is a qualifying disposition. 

 

Under IRC §469(g), a qualifying disposition is the disposition of an entire interest in a fully taxable event (where all gain/loss is recognized) to an unrelated third party.

Program is deducting passive activity loss against active income for disposed business

Thanks. Looks like my situation is not a qualifying disposition since i converted the assets to personal use. Therefore, it's not considered a fully taxable transaction. However, turbo tax will not let me uncheck the passive carryover box no matter what I try and continues to deduct it. 

Program is deducting passive activity loss against active income for disposed business

Figured out the solution to problem i created with the program. lol  I missed the taxable transaction test on the disposition section within the program since my situation was not one of the available selections.
